引言
农业作为国民经济的基础,其种植成功率直接关系到农民的收入和国家粮食安全。随着科技的进步,利用高效计算模型来预测和提升农业种植成功率已成为可能。本文将深入探讨如何通过高效计算模型来揭秘农业种植成功率,为农民提供丰收秘诀。
一、农业种植成功率的影响因素
在探讨高效计算模型之前,首先需要了解影响农业种植成功率的因素。主要包括:
- 气候条件:温度、降雨量、光照等气候因素对作物生长至关重要。
- 土壤条件:土壤类型、肥力、pH值等影响作物的吸收和生长。
- 作物品种:不同品种的作物对环境条件的要求不同。
- 种植技术:种植密度、灌溉、施肥等种植技术对作物生长有直接影响。
- 病虫害防治:病虫害的发生严重威胁作物生长。
二、高效计算模型概述
高效计算模型是一种利用计算机技术对农业种植成功率进行预测和评估的方法。其主要特点包括:
- 数据驱动:通过收集大量历史数据,包括气候、土壤、作物品种、种植技术等,为模型提供训练基础。
- 算法优化:采用先进的算法,如机器学习、深度学习等,提高模型的预测精度。
- 实时监测:通过传感器等技术,实时获取作物生长环境数据,为模型提供动态更新。
三、高效计算模型的应用
以下是高效计算模型在农业种植成功率中的应用实例:
1. 气候预测
通过分析历史气候数据,结合气象模型,预测未来一段时间内的气候条件,为作物种植和调整种植计划提供依据。
import numpy as np
from sklearn.linear_model import LinearRegression
# 假设历史气候数据
climate_data = np.array([[2000, 20, 100], [2001, 22, 110], [2002, 21, 105], ...])
# 分解为特征和标签
X = climate_data[:, :-1]
y = climate_data[:, -1]
# 创建线性回归模型
model = LinearRegression()
model.fit(X, y)
# 预测未来气候
future_climate = np.array([[2023, 21], [2024, 23], ...])
predicted_climate = model.predict(future_climate)
2. 土壤评估
根据土壤类型、肥力、pH值等数据,评估土壤对特定作物的适宜程度。
from sklearn.ensemble import RandomForestClassifier
# 假设土壤数据
soil_data = np.array([[5, 6, 7], [4, 5, 6], [6, 7, 8], ...])
# 分解为特征和标签
X = soil_data[:, :-1]
y = soil_data[:, -1]
# 创建随机森林分类器
model = RandomForestClassifier()
model.fit(X, y)
# 评估土壤适宜程度
new_soil_data = np.array([[5, 6, 7], [4, 5, 6], ...])
predicted_soil = model.predict(new_soil_data)
3. 作物生长监测
通过分析作物生长过程中的环境数据,预测作物生长状况和产量。
from sklearn.svm import SVR
# 假设作物生长数据
growth_data = np.array([[1, 20, 100], [2, 30, 120], [3, 40, 130], ...])
# 分解为特征和标签
X = growth_data[:, :-1]
y = growth_data[:, -1]
# 创建支持向量回归模型
model = SVR()
model.fit(X, y)
# 预测作物产量
new_growth_data = np.array([[2, 25, 110], [3, 35, 140], ...])
predicted_growth = model.predict(new_growth_data)
四、总结
高效计算模型为农业种植成功率的提升提供了有力支持。通过深入挖掘和利用各类数据,结合先进的算法,可以有效预测和评估农业种植成功率,为农民提供丰收秘诀。随着科技的不断发展,相信未来会有更多高效计算模型应用于农业领域,助力我国农业现代化进程。
